Mary Lou Alfonso died peacefully on Wednesday, May 15, 2024, after a courageous battle with cancer.
She was born in New Bedford, MA, on November 21, 1945, to Julio and Elsie (Andrews) Alfonso. She was a lifelong resident of the city and a graduate of New Bedford High School (class of '63). Mary Lou was an executive secretary for the Diocesan Health Facility Office for 21 years until her retirement. Prior to that, she worked at Continental Screw.
She was an animal lover and often recounted memories of growing up on a farm. She was an avid musician, photographer, and artist who designed her own greeting cards, t-shirts, and Christmas gifts. As a justice of the peace, she presided over countless weddings in her signature rainbow stole. She loved the ocean, historic Route 66, cousin's breakfast, and the time she spent with her family.
She was predeceased by her brothers, Robert and John Alfonso. She is survived by her partner of 32 years, Lea Charpentier of New Bedford, MA; her brother, Norman Alfonso, and his wife Patricia of New Port Richey, FL; her beloved friend Joan Dohne; her stepdaughter, Christie Adamides, and her husband, Andrew Adamides Jr.; her grandchildren, Andrew Adamides and his partner, Andrew Carriere, and Katelyn Adamides and her wife, Maria Adamides; her great-grandchildren, Tiago and Julian Adamides; her cousins; several nephews and a niece.
